King Beef Oven Brisket

Cook brisket in a crockpot with this wonderful and very easy recipe that's great on those really busy days. The recipe can be increased for a large group or downsized for 2 people. It reminds me of summers in Texas.

Prep 10mCook 360mTotal 370mServes 4

Instructions

  1. 1
    Gather all ingredients.
  2. 2
    Prepare brisket rub: Mix paprika, pepper, salt, brown sugar, chili powder, and cumin together in a bowl; rub evenly over brisket. Put brisket in a large, resealable plastic bag; refrigerate for 30 minutes to overnight.
  3. 3
    When ready to cook, prepare barbeque sauce: Stir barbeque sauce, water, Worcestershire sauce, and liquid smoke together in the bottom of a slow cooker.
  4. 4
    Remove brisket from the refrigerator and take out of the bag. Lay brisket in sauce in the slow cooker and arrange onions over top.
  5. 5
    Cook on Low until brisket is very tender, 6 to 7 hours.
  6. 6
    Rest brisket 10 minutes before slicing or shredding; serve with sauce from the slow cooker.
